Jump to content

Issues with Page Creation - Language and Fields Not Saving


creativejay
 Share

Recommended Posts

I am manually duplicating a 2.7.x site in a 3.0.33 installation, and have run into a couple issues.

 

First, with my language support, a couple of my languages (German, Finnish, English) have the correct url segment (de, fi, en). The rest (French, Italian, Polish, Portuguese, Spanish) all have their url segment showing as 'en' even though I have set them properly under Setup / Languages (I even tried to change these and it did nothing).

Screen Shot 2016-09-19 at 4.07.54 PM.png

 

Second issue: as I create a page of a certain template, the Title and name I input on the initial creation/template selection page is not saved, and instead I get an auto-gen'd name and the title is blank after I click Save. I haven't experienced this with any other templates, and I don't see anything odd about the template settings. If I didn't have a couple hundred of these pages to add to the site, I wouldn't mind figuring it out later, but with that quantity I'd like to sort it out at the start.

Creating the page (the template is auto-selected because of the parent page):

Screen Shot 2016-09-19 at 4.10.54 PM.png

 

Then after it's saved, the Content Tab has no Title entered and the Setup tab has the default name:

Screen Shot 2016-09-19 at 4.11.06 PM.png

 

Screen Shot 2016-09-19 at 4.11.15 PM.png

 

Appreciate any insight from someone who may have run into this already!

 

Thanks!

 

Link to comment
Share on other sites

I am probably the wrong person to answer ML questions, since I only just started using it myself, but you mention:

25 minutes ago, creativejay said:

The rest (French, Italian, Polish, Portuguese, Spanish) all have their url segment showing as 'en' even though I have set them properly under Setup / Languages (I even tried to change these and it did nothing).

Remember that to get /fr/about/ etc you need to set the name for the site's homepage in French to be "fr". The /fr/ in the url is not based on anything set under Setup > Languages.

  • Like 1
Link to comment
Share on other sites

15 hours ago, adrian said:

I am probably the wrong person to answer ML questions, since I only just started using it myself, but you mention:

Remember that to get /fr/about/ etc you need to set the name for the site's homepage in French to be "fr". The /fr/ in the url is not based on anything set under Setup > Languages.

 

Ah, thank you! It had been so long since I set it up the first time I didn't remember having to set that up in the Home settings. That part's sorted out now, thanks!

 

Still can't figure out why the page creation is switching back to an automated name.

Link to comment
Share on other sites

5 minutes ago, creativejay said:

Still can't figure out why the page creation is switching back to an automated name.

Does this only happen with this template? Does it happen with ML support disabled?

Any third party modules that might be affecting the page name/title?

  • Like 1
Link to comment
Share on other sites

Yes, it's only the template. I turned off the ML support since we only actually have one article out of 150 that has another language available, anyway. That hasn't fixed anything. I can't figure out what might be invoking it, the template is pretty much identical (setting-wise) to other templates with parent/child pre-set.

I made a new template, copying the fields of this one, but the settings for the template didn't come across so only the allowed parent setting was changed from the default, and it still is happening.

It doesn't happen on pages created from other templates with identical settings.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

×
×
  • Create New...